Sensing that many Peterborough residents are unhappy with Peterborough’s progress, former teacher Victor Kreuz aspires to be their voice at City Hall as he seeks election as mayor.
Citing concern with the use of entrusted land and park property for council-approved development, and a desire see the former General Electric property decontaminated at the company’s expense and reclaimed by the city, Kreuz admits he hasn’t been out there as much as he’d like to but pledges he’ll ramp things up.
Kreuz admits to having no illusions as to the election results on October 24th but adds victory for him will show itself in another way.
A welfare recipient – he was injured on the job five years ago – Kreuz says if he somehow emerges victorious, that would be quite a story.
Hoping to catch “the imagination of people,” Kreuz says he’ll have a campaign website online soon and will be appealing for financial help.
